MARY BERRY'S MADEIRA CAKE



Mary Berry's Madeira Cake image

Mary Berry's Madeira Cake, a classic dessert recipe for your afternoon tea party. It's a light and fluffy sponge made with simple ingredients, and the lemon touch makes the cake flavourful and fresh.

Provided by Daniela Apostol

Categories     Dessert

Time 40m

Number Of Ingredients 6

175 g granulated sugar
175 g butter, soften
3 eggs
225 g self-raising flour
50 g ground almonds
zest from one lemon

Steps:

  • Add the butter and sugar to a large bowl and use an electric mixer to beat everything well until creamy.
  • Add the eggs one by one, beating well after each addition.
  • In go the flour and ground almonds together with the lemon zest.
  • Mix everything well to get a smooth thick batter.
  • Grease and flour a 23 cm/9 inch round cake tin, and spread the batter evenly.
  • Bake in the preheated oven at 180 degrees Celsius (350 Fahrenheit) for 30 minutes or until golden and a skewer inserted in the middle comes out clean.
  • Leave to cool for 15 minutes, then carefully remove from the cake tin, and transfer to a cooling rack to be cooled down completely.

MADEIRA CAKE



Madeira Cake image

This classic British Madeira cake is often served with Madeira wine, which is how it got its name. Similar to a pound cake, it is commonly flavored with lemon and can also be served with tea or other sweet liqueurs. -Peggy Woodward, Shullsburg, Wisconsin

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Desserts

Time 1h5m

Yield 12 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 6

1 cup unsalted butter, softened
1 cup plus 2 tablespoons sugar, divided
2 teaspoons grated lemon zest
3 large eggs, room temperature
2-1/4 cups all-purpose flour
2 teaspoons baking powder

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 325°. Line bottom of a greased 8x4-in. loaf pan with parchment; grease parchment., In a large bowl, cream butter and 1 cup sugar until light and fluffy, 5-7 minutes. Beat in lemon zest. Add eggs, 1 at a time, beating well after each addition. In another bowl, whisk flour and baking powder; gradually add to creamed mixture., Transfer to prepared pan. Sprinkle with remaining 2 tablespoons sugar. Bake until a toothpick inserted in center comes out clean, 45-50 minutes. Cool in pan 10 minutes before removing to a wire rack to cool completely.

BEAT AND BAKE MADEIRA CAKE



Beat and Bake Madeira Cake image

Whenever I need something sweet in a tearing hurry I fall back on this lifesaver! Quick as a wink to mix together, nice and moist and needs no icing.

Provided by Bokenpop aka Mad

Categories     Breads

Time 53m

Yield 6-8 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 7

125 g butter
125 ml milk
2 eggs
5 ml vanilla extract
400 ml flour
250 ml sugar
2 teaspoons baking powder

Steps:

  • Preheat oven to 350°F.
  • Put all ingredients in a bowl and beat for 3 minutes- NO LONGER.
  • Pour into greased loaf pan and bake for 40 - 55 minutes.

EASY MADEIRA CAKE RECIPE - EFFORTLESS FOODIE
Feb 20, 2023 Make a chocolate Madeira cake by replacing 25g of the plain flour with cocoa powder. Add ground almonds (almond meal) for more texture. Mix in 100g of glace cherries to make a cherry madeira cake. Decorate the top of the cake with a lemon sugar syrup and candied lemon slices. Swap the lemon zest for orange zest and the lemon juice for orange juice.
